This article is about the item from Mario Party Advance. For the item from Mario's Time Machine, see Ticket (Mario's Time Machine).
Ticket
The Ticket in Mario Party Advance
First appearance Mario Party Advance (2005)

The ticket is a key item in Mario Party Advance. Goomba asks the player to retrieve the item for them at the Train Station in exchange for a Gaddget. Once there, Shy Guy asks the player what they want, and once they mention Goomba's errand, he quickly gives the ticket to them. After Goomba receives the ticket, he excitedly gives the player the Egg Roll Gaddget.
